The Electrical Project Engineer will support the Senior E/I Engineer in implementing and advancing the site's electrical reliability program. This role will serve as a key technical resource, providing expertise in electrical maintenance, troubleshooting, and new equipment specification.
Electrical Project Engineer Key Responsibilities:
• Smart Plant Instrumentation (SPI) Intools Management: Oversee, manage, and maintain the SPI Intools database.
• Preventive Maintenance (PM) Development: Develop and review electrical and instrumentation PM tasks, establishing appropriate execution frequencies.
• KPI Development: Create and maintain corporate dashboards to track key electrical and instrumentation performance indicators (KPIs).
• Root Cause Analysis: Conduct root cause failure analysis (RCFA) on electrical equipment and instrumentation to drive continuous improvement.
• Technology Integration: Ensure the site utilizes the most effective, economical, and reliable technologies to meet business and customer needs.
• Best Practices Implementation: Continuously explore and implement new technologies and industry best practices to improve site asset reliability.
• Change Management: Drive improvements through the Management of Change (MOC) process.
• Audit Compliance: Address and close gaps identified in electrical and instrumentation programs through audits.
• Project Management: Plan, execute, and manage electrical and instrumentation projects.
• Instrumentation Calculations: Perform instrument calculations using Conval software.
